Bronner's Silent Night Memorial Chapel, a 56-foot-tall landmark, is nestled on the southern tip of Bronner's 27 acres of beautifully landscaped grounds. It is a replica of the original chapel in Oberndorf/Salzburg, Austria, which marks the site where “Silent Night” was first sung on Christmas Eve in 1818. Bronner's chapel is open daily - during store hours for visitation and meditation, but is not available for ceremonies. No charge for admission.
